08-10-2008 - Yikes! sleepyMy mood while writing this blog:
sleepy



So yesterday evening I had to go to Chris' grandparents' house to pick something up for him and was standing in the kitchen talking to his grandma. It was pretty warm in there I had on a sweater and ended up getting a hot flash. I have gotten them a few times this pregnancy. So I took off my sweater and got a glass of ice water. I felt much better. Well about ten minutes later, I suddenly got extremely hot and dizzy, and everything went black. I managed to make it down two steps to the kitchen table and immediately sat down and took deep breaths, and the dizzyness began to fade and my vision started to clear. If that chair hadn't been there, I seriously would have fainted on his grandma's kitchen floor! She asked if I needed food and I kept saying, "all i need right now is an ice pack." so then she asked me if I needed some sugar in my blood. "Not immediately. Right now I just need an ice pack." So after telling her about 3 times, she got me a package of frozen edamame and put that on the back of my neck. It was another 20 minutes before I felt well enough to drive home, but I have heard that it is pretty common for pregnant women to faint. 2 of my coworkers fainted while pregnant. I have been very close on numerous occasions pre-pregnancy, but have always caught myself and managed to sit down before actually fainting. I continued to be light-headed for the rest of the night, though.
